Add a mobile device, emulator, or simulator

The Mobile Scan automatically displays the following types of devices:

You can manually add iOS or Android devices, emulators, or simulators. To do so, follow these steps:

  1. Start the Mobile Scan.

  2. Select a connection.

  3. Click Add device.

Add device button in the Mobile Scan

  1. Into the Enter a name for your device field, enter a custom name for your mobile device.

    The Mobile Engine 3.0 uses this name as a mobile configuration name under the node Mobile > Connections.

  2. Into the Enter the device ID field, enter the device ID of your mobile device.

    Tricentis Mobile Agent automatically fetches the connected devices. You can find the device ID of a locally connected Android or iOS device, emulator, or simulator by using the Tricentis Mobile Agent portal: http://localhost:8585/

    If you want Appium to dynamically select an iOS or Android device to run your mobile test, enter the value TOSCA_DYNAMIC_DEVICE_SELECTION instead of the device ID of your mobile device.

  3. Select the iOS or Android radio button.

  4. If you selected iOS, specify the device type:

    • Select Real for a real device.

    • Select Simulated for an iOS simulator.

Add device pop-up window

  1. Click Add.

    The device appears in the Mobile Scan. Additionally, the Mobile Engine 3.0 saves the manually added device in configurations, so you can use it in your TestCases.

Add a new connection

When you add iOS or Android devices, emulators, or simulators, the default connection is Local (TMA), for locally connected Android or iOS devices. You can specify a different Appium Server address on which your device is running.

To do so, follow the steps below:

  1. In the Add device window, click Add New.

  2. Into the Enter a name for your connection field, enter a custom name for this connection.

  3. Select the connection type from the Type drop-down menu. You can choose from the following types of connections:

    • Remote (TMA) for real devices connected through USB to a remote PC running on Windows, Linux, or Mac operating system.

    Add connection window with Remote (TMA) connection.

    • Cloud (Appium) for cloud devices.

    Add connection window with Cloud (Appium) connection

    • TDC for Tricentis Device Cloud.

    Edit connection window with TDC connection

  4. Enter the server address or the Tricentis Device Cloud token.

  1. Click Add.

    The Mobile Engine 3.0 also saves the connection in mobile configurations.